A quiet and tranquil place located below Oxbow Dam on the snake river. It is incredibly beautiful in the spring time. Even in the summer, the shade trees provide a cool atmosphere. It is exceptionally relaxing.

We liked it a lot, except for one evening out of three we stayed, the bugs were pretty bad. But it was great the rest of the time. There are many raft tours that start nearby after the Hells Canyon dam, but plenty of boating / fishing before the dam too. Caveat #1: If you need WiFi or Cell service, you will be out of luck, it's pretty bad. We didn't need it so no biggie for us. But don't try "Work from home" or "remote school" there. Caveat #2: there are no stores or gas stations for many miles around, so be sure to have a full tank before you get there, and a cooler with food. Fill up in the town of Halfway ~20 miles if you arrive from the West, or Cambridge ~20 miles if you arrive from the South. There is no North or East roads that go to this area, it's pretty remote.
